Tax Bracket Change: This salary increase crosses from the 10% Bracket into the 22% Bracket. Only the income above the threshold is taxed at the higher rate - you won't lose money by earning more.
State Tax Varies: These calculations use Texas (0% state tax). In California, you'd pay an additional ~6-9% state tax. In New York, add ~5-8%. Florida, Texas, Washington, and Nevada have no state income tax.
